Academic Integrity Policy

We are committed to ethical academic support. Our role is to help clients strengthen, revise, analyze, edit, format, and prepare their own academic work. We do not sell ready-made theses, dissertations, or research papers. We do not fabricate data, invent results, create fake references, manipulate citations, sell authorship, or guarantee academic approval or journal acceptance.

Clients remain responsible for the originality, accuracy, data, authorship, ethical approval, and final approval of their work before university submission or journal submission.
